Output 12e3215884f42beb7f3561319cefe25a12e4ef7fd8945806d5c9f07f340a6d98:2

value
2872656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0107a88e32fec8bdc6a95e7b559a3c33bcede7b3 OP_EQUAL
address
31nTmrN7QwfBNuX4XUHhYDShntZUSJCPMw
transaction
12e3215884f42beb7f3561319cefe25a12e4ef7fd8945806d5c9f07f340a6d98
spent
true